Uranus Faces Fourth Detention in Just Over a Year and a Half

Jan 18, 2025 11:15

On January 7, 2025, the vessel 'Uranus' was detained in Kocaeli due to an alarming total of 36 deficiencies, with nine identified as serious enough to warrant such action. The major issues included: 1) Inoperative steering gear alarm 2) Inoperative fire doors/openings within fire-resistant divisions 3) Non-functional remote controls for machinery spaces 4) Non-compliance with pollution prevention discharge controls 5) Inadequate record maintenance for drills and steering gear tests 6) Poorly maintained ventilators, air pipes, and casings 7) Suspicions of discharge violations 8) Auxiliary machinery not meeting required standards 9) Missing ISM certificate Following the inspection, the 'Uranus' was released on January 16 and set sail on January 17, navigating toward Novorossiysk, with an estimated time of arrival on January 19. This incident marks the fourth detention for the vessel in a span of 1.5 years, with previous detentions occurring as follows: March 23, 2024, in Novorossiysk for seven deficiencies over three days; December 26, 2023, in El Dekheila with ten deficiencies lasting two days; August 4, 2023, again in Novorossiysk with 15 deficiencies resulting in a four-day hold; and on June 7, 2023, back in Kocaeli with 13 deficiencies for one day.
